| description | We are very pleased to introduce the Book Version of our Special Issue in Molecules dedicated to the memory of the late Professor Dr. Charles D. Hufford. The issue has been a huge success, with 22 full-length peer-reviewed papers and a tribute by Professor Alice M.Clark. Authors, reviewers, and collaborators from many countries across the worldhave contributed to this endeavour, and we are truly grateful to all. This Special Issue isrepresentative of the broad impact that “Charlie” had on the field of bioactive naturalproducts. This Special Issue comprises papers from Professor Hufford’s former students,colleagues, and collaborators throughout the world who have utilized a wide array ofstate-of-the-art techniques to examine diverse natural sources to isolate and identify avariety of natural products with a wide spectrum of biological activities, including somenew microbial transformations and insights into bioactive molecules. Many new bioactive compounds are described and reported here for the first time. Bioactivities reportedinclude cytotoxicity, antimicrobial activity, anti-inflammatory activity, antileishmanialactivity, antitrypanosomal activity, antimalarial activity, analgesic activity, and beneficialliver activities, just to name a few.
